Rohit Sharma has no idea about Dhoni’s glove controversy

Rohit Sharma scored the first hundred for India in the current World Cup ©ICC

In a press conference at the eve of India-Australia clash, Rohit Sharma said he doesn’t know what is happening with MS Dhoni’s glove controversy.

Talking to the media, when asked about the gloves controversy, Rohit said “I have no idea about it, honestly. See, I’m not the captain. I don’t know what’s going on with that. Probably we’ll see it tomorrow.”

Australia has beaten India (3-2) in the bilateral series after being 0-2 down in 5 match ODI series. So will that have some impact in tomorrow’s clash, Rohit believes its the thing of the past and shouldn’t matter much.

“We had success in Australia, and they had success in India recently. However, again, tomorrow’s game will all depend on how we play on that particular day. I guess it’s the same for them, as well, because we have seen one or two individuals can take the game away from you. What we have done in the past is past,” told Rohit

After the match against South Africa, Virat Kohli said that Rohit’s 122* in that match was the best ODI hundred he scored for India, but Rohit has a different point of view.

“Not the best, but yes, probably one of the best, I would rate that knock amongst the best at the top because it was not the easiest of the conditions. Although, yes, we were chasing not such a high amount of score, still, it was not that easy. Throughout the hundred overs that we played, there was something in for the bowlers,” Rohit further told the reporters.

One of the reports told Rohit that Australian skipper, Aaron Finch has picked Steve Smith as the best batsman in all three formats ahead of Kohli, Rohit said, “This is a debate we will continue as long as these guys are playing. It’s for you guys to judge who’s the best, who’s not. It’s not for me to judge.”
